Substitutions & Variations
- Sheep's Milk Ricotta: Substitute with regular ricotta cheese or feta cheese for a tangier flavor.
- Hot Honey: Use regular honey mixed with a pinch of cayenne pepper.
- Mozzarella: Try using a blend of mozzarella and provolone.
- Flavor: Add caramelized onions, spinach, or arugula for a unique variation.
How to Make Sheep's Milk Ricotta and Hot Honey Flatbread
STEP ONE: Prepare the Garlic Oil
Mix the olive oil with minced garlic in a small bowl.
Brush each flatbread with the garlic-infused oil.
STEP TWO: Add the Mozzarella Cheese
Evenly distribute the shredded mozzarella over the flatbread.
STEP THREE: Add the Ricotta Cheese
Distribute dollops of ricotta over each flatbread.
STEP FOUR: Bake and Finish
Bake in a preheated oven at 500°F for 3-5 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
Drizzle with hot honey, garnish with fresh basil if using, and season with salt and pepper to taste.

✔️ DO Dollop ricotta in small spoonfuls since it spreads slightly as it bakes.
✔️ DO Drizzle the hot honey after baking.
❌ DO NOT Use pre-shredded mozzarella that are coated with anti-caking agents.
Storage
Store leftover flatbread with ricotta cheese in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Freezing is not recommended. To reheat, bake at 350°F until the cheese is bubbly and the crust is crisp.

To prevent sogginess, you can prebake the flatbread for a few minutes before adding the toppings. Additionally, make sure to pat any moisture-heavy ingredients, like fresh tomatoes or vegetables, dry with paper towels before adding them to the flatbread.

📖 Recipe
Easy Ricotta Flatbread with Hot Honey + Video
Equipment
- Baking sheet
- Mixing Bowl
- Pastry brush
- Oven
Ingredients
- 4 Artisan flatbreads
- 1 ¼ pounds whole milk mozzarella not the pre-shredded variety
- 1 pound sheep’s milk ricotta
- ⅓ cup olive oil
- 6 cloves garlic minced
- 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es more if desired
- ¼ cup hot honey
- fresh basil leaves optional, for garnish
- sal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- In a small bowl, mix the olive oil with the minced garlic.
- Brush each flatbread with the garlic-infused oil.
- Evenly distribute the mozzarella and dollops of ricotta over each flatbread.
- Sprinkle red pepper flakes over each flatbread.
- Place the flatbreads in a preheated oven at 500°F (260°C) and bake for 3-5 minutes until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
- Drizzle each flatbread with hot honey, garnish with fresh basil leaves if using, and season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Cut each flatbread into slices and serve immediately.
